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ities at Maidenhead Station

Making your journey seamless begins with the right amenities and Maidenhead station doesn't disappoint. With an opening time of 6 AM on weekdays, and slightly later on weekends, the ticket office is at hand to accommodate early and late journeys alike. Digital ticket machines are also available for round-the-clock ticket purchasing or collection, which is perfect for tech-savvy travelers who prefer to buy tickets online, as they can effortlessly collect them via the ticket machine. Furthermore, those who need additional accessibility support will be glad to find that Maidenhead has accessible ticket machines, smartcard validators, and offers services such as an induction loop for the hearing impaired.

While there are no accessible toilets, platform 4 houses some other important amenities: toilets and baby changing facilities. For any special assistance, step-free access is possible on all platforms, though some may involve ramps or lifts. As for staff assistance, there's always someone ready to lend a hand if needed, making it an inclusive travel hub ready to cater to a diverse range of needs.

Facilities at Stansted Mountfitchet Station

Travelers can take advantage of ticket machines for seamless travel experience, including online ticket collection at accessible machines. The opening hours for the ticket office are Monday to Saturday from 6 AM to 1 PM, and on Sundays from 8 AM to 3 PM. For enhanced convenience, smartcard validators are available to speed up your journey, and customers will find clear information on departure and arrival screens, as well as through announcements.

Though perhaps lacking in dining or shopping options, this station doesn’t compromise on essential services—CCTV ensures security, and the stations offer free public Wi-Fi to keep you connected on the go. While the station does not feature waiting lounges, basic seating and sheltered waiting rooms are provided during weekday mornings to accommodate all passengers comfortably.
